What is the y-intercept of the line y + 11=2(x+1.5)

Respuesta :

Wolfyy
Wolfyy Wolfyy
  • 03-11-2020

Answer:

-8

Step-by-step explanation:

Turn the equation into slope intercept form [ y = mx + b ]

y + 11 = 2(x + 1.5)

~Distribute right side

y + 11 = 2x + 3

~Subtract 11 to both sides

y = 2x - 8

"b" represents the y-intercept, so, the y-intercept is -8.
